M.C. answers from Honolulu on May 05, 2010 My daughter did the same thing … Nettet13. apr. 2024 · On average, an 11-month-old should be sleeping around 14 to 15 hours every day. This includes night sleep and naps. However, some babies may sleep as much as 18 hours a day, while others may only sleep 12 hours. It’s important to remember that every baby is different and will therefore have different sleep needs.

Nettet11. apr. 2024 · Give your child something to eat or drink about every 2 to 3 hours, or about 5 or 6 times a day. This will give your child about 3 meals and 2 to 3 snacks every day. As your child gets older, he or she may eat different amounts of food each day. This is normal.
